Transaction ef79fe966848f86f0c63e826d0479b728f0e7e98bea4984f121d9fb5753048b4
1 Input
2 Outputs
- ef79fe966848f86f0c63e826d0479b728f0e7e98bea4984f121d9fb5753048b4:0
- ef79fe966848f86f0c63e826d0479b728f0e7e98bea4984f121d9fb5753048b4:1
value 5570928
address 122bdGZTSe2gYrNL4WQcURtHEXoAH3Rkud
value 12078
address 3E1Twc2dWghcTWCVNEbuCFWKFRMYZihcQJ